There's ten things I know about June Thomas. One, she plays the piano. Two, she doesn't talk. Three, she doesn't eat lunch. Four, she's always so close to falling asleep in class. Five, she does alright in school. Well, actually she does really amazing. Six, there's close to no form of way to find her anywhere. Her name never pops up on any social media. Seven, she wore her glasses to school one day. She got called four eyes by some popular girls in the class. Eight, she always wears her hair in a high ponytail. Nine, she still wears the winter school uniform in spring. Ten, she hasn't a clue who I am. *** Possible tw's for things like suicide, depression, and all the things that come with that
